The transcript discusses the expectations and challenges for the upcoming president, who is currently the vice president. Key tasks include economic recovery, anti-corruption efforts, and ensuring transparent elections. The public perceives him as young and untainted by the current government's corruption. However, there is skepticism about his ability to address the country's structural issues. The outgoing president is seen as having failed to manage the crisis effectively. The new president's success will depend on whether he prioritizes national interests over party politics.
